Can A Cat With Worms Give It To Dogs. The short answer is yes, it is possible for cats to pass worms to dogs through direct. For example, if a cat eats an infected mouse, it can pass worms to a dog that then eats the cat’s feces. However, worms can also be transmitted through mother’s milk, so it’s important to get your pets dewormed regularly. Roundworms, the most common intestinal parasites of the cat, are the ones that easily transfer to dogs. But can cats pass worms to dogs through direct contact?
